Dr. Camilo A. Roa Jr. is a distinguished leader in respiratory medicine. His areas of expertise include tuberculosis (TB) and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) research, clinical teaching, and providing healthcare to underserved rural communities in the Philippines.

He has received numerous honors, including the Presidential Award from the Philippine College of Chest Physicians, the Gawad Lingkod Bayan (2001) from the Office of the President, and awards from the Philippine College of Physicians. In 2021, he was elected Academician of the National Academy of Science and Technology Philippines.

He continues to contribute actively to medical education, clinical research, and professional development initiatives.
